Kuwait releases RFQ for Labor City PPP project

Please see below the official announcement:
In accordance with Law No. 40 for 2010, regarding the establishment of one or more Kuwaiti  shareholding companies to develop the labor cities project, the Partnership Technical Bureau, in  collaboration with Kuwait Municipality, invites all:
"foreign and local companies, consortia and investors not listed on the Kuwait Stock Exchange"
to submit their Request for Qualifications Responses for the Labor City (south Al-Jahra city) PPP  Project.
The Project covers the design, build, maintenance and facility management of a labor city with an area of 1,015,000 sqm that is expected to accommodate 20,000 workers. The project is located in  south Al-Jahra along the sixth ring road and will include the following components (labor housing  - governmental services - infrastructure- commercial services- landscape and open play grounds).
The investor will enter into a contractual agreement with the Kuwait Municipality for an investment term of 40 years, in return for a yearly rental fee for the land, to be paid by the investor.
Interested parties should provide a certified check issued by a local bank with a value of two  thousand KD in order to purchase the request for qualification document from the Partnership  Technical Bureau. Documents can be purchased starting Sunday the 18 th of Dec. 2011.
Complete responses shall be submitted before Thursday the 23rd of Feb. 2012 no later than 1:00 PM (Kuwait time) to:
